The phrase "average contribution rate"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to finance, economics, or any situation where contributions are measured over a period of time, typically in relation to a group or fund.
Example: "The average contribution rate for the pension fund has increased over the last five years, indicating a growing commitment from employees."
Alternatives: "mean contribution rate" or "typical contribution rate".
